In a shocking incident in Hyderabad, a wedding hall owner was abducted by a group that included three police officers in plain clothes.
The victim was released after a ransom of Rs20 million was paid. Authorities have arrested and suspended the officers involved, and the ransom money has been recovered.

Meanwhile, in Lahore’s Defence Phase A area, robbers looted valuables worth Rs190 million from a house.
Police said the homeowner had gone out for sehri with family when the robbers entered the house. Upon returning, the family was held at gunpoint while the thieves stole jewelry, watches, phones, and other items before fleeing.
Authorities are investigating the incidents and pursuing all leads to apprehend the culprits.
